Controller – Multifamily Real Estate Portfolio

We are seeking an experienced Controller to lead accounting and financial operations for a growing multifamily real estate portfolio. This is a highly visible leadership role that works directly with ownership to support financial strategy, portfolio performance, and operational growth.

This position is ideal for a hands-on accounting leader with strong real estate experience who enjoys both managing day-to-day accounting operations and contributing to high-level financial planning.

Financial & Property Accounting

• Oversee full-cycle accounting for a multifamily portfolio including general ledger, AP/AR, tenant ledgers, and month-end close

• Prepare property-level and consolidated financial statements

• Lead annual budgeting, forecasting, and cash flow planning

• Analyze portfolio performance and present variance reports to ownership

• Maintain strong internal controls and improve accounting processes

Payroll & HR Administration

• Oversee payroll processing through ADP, including GL coding and reconciliation

• Ensure compliance with payroll tax filings, W-2 and 1099 reporting

• Support light HR administration including onboarding documentation

Ownership & Strategic Financial Support

• Serve as the financial liaison to ownership, CPAs, and external advisors

• Support entity-level reporting, trust accounting, and ownership structures

• Assist with long-term financial planning and portfolio growth initiatives

Leadership

• Manage and mentor a small accounting team

• Partner closely with property management and operations teams

• Present financial insights clearly to leadership and stakeholder


What We're Looking For

• 7–10+ years of progressive accounting experience

• 4+ years in a Controller or senior accounting leadership role

• Experience with multifamily or real estate portfolio accounting

• Strong knowledge of Yardi, MRI, RealPage, or AppFolio

• Experience managing ADP payroll and compliance reporting

• Advanced Excel and financial analysis skills

• Experience working with family-owned businesses or real estate ownership groups is a plus

• Bachelor’s degree in accounting, Finance, or Business preferred

• CPA preferred but not required
